根据调试版本或发布版本自动更改地图密钥

时间:2013-08-25 00:34:28

标签: android google-maps google-maps-android-api-2

有时我在编译应用程序时忘记从调试Google地图密钥切换。有没有办法让它自动更改,以便我不必每次都在清单中手动更改它,并且可能忘记再次为发布版本更改它?

1 个答案:

答案 0 :(得分:2)

你可以做的最好的事情就是不必改变它。

首先,您可以将API_KEY签入您的存储库,即使它是公开的。没有调试或发布密钥库(和密码),没有人可以使用密钥。

其次,您可以在Google APIs Console中为单个API密钥分配多个SHA-1;包对。